MicroNIR PAT-W
Wireless process spectrometer for installation on rotating mixer

The MicroNIR PAT-W is the wireless model of the proven MicroNIR PAT spectrometer series. Due to the integrated PC, exchangeable battery and WiFi connectivity, it can be mounted completely without cables. Thus, it can also be mounted on rotating elements e.g. directly in the mixer lid. Automated measurement triggering via position sensor ensures reliable data collection for blend monitoring. "Air spectra" are a thing of the past. The MicroNIR PAT-W is particularly robust as it has no moving parts inside.

How does the MicroNIR PAT-W work?
The analysis technique is already in the name: Near Infrared or NIR spectroscopy. This established laboratory method has been adapted here for a compact sensor: Energy is radiated in the form of light onto the analyte (solid, liquid) to be analyzed. This light is somewhat lower in energy than the visible range of sunlight and excites the molecules to vibrate. The radiation reflected by the analyte is analyzed. It allows conclusions to be drawn about the structural composition, since some of the incoming radiation is absorbed in a molecule-specific manner. Further information on NIR spectroscopy.

Technology | Destruction-free NIR spectroscopy |
Dispersive element | Linear Variable Filter |
Operating modes | Refexion, transflexion, transmission |
Detector | 128 pixel InGaAs photodiode array |
Weight | 1.4 kg |
Size | 136 mm x 136 mm x 160 mm |
Illumination source | 2 vacuum tungsten lamps with > 40,000 h lamp life |
Spectral range | 950 nm – 1,650 nm (= 10,526 – 6,060 cm-1) |
Resolution | Appr. 1.25 % (FWHM) |
Dynamic range | 1,000 : 1 max |
Signal-to-noise ratio (SNR) | 1 : 23,000 |
Working distance | 0 – 15 mm |
Connectivity | Wi-Fi, Ethernet |
Power | AC (110 – 240 V), Li ion battery (7.5 V) |
Data formats | Unsb, CSV and SPC |
Operating temperature | 0 °C until +40 °C |
Robustness | IP67 dust and water protection, MIL-PRF-28800F class 2 |
Software | MicroNIR Pro software for chemometric modelling, measurements, user and device management |
